Polytetrafluoroethylene (PTFE) is a synthetic fluoropolymer that is popularly used in various industries due to its unique properties PTFE bar stock, in particular, offers many benefits for manufacturers that require precise and durable materials for their production processes.
PTFE bar stock is a solid cylindrical rod made from pure PTFE material It is manufactured through a process called compression molding, which involves applying heat and pressure to transform PTFE resin into a solid form The resulting bar stock is known for its excellent chemical resistance, low friction coefficient, and high temperature resistance.
One of the key advantages of using PTFE bar stock in manufacturing processes is its exceptional chemical resistance PTFE is inert to most chemicals, including acids, bases, solvents, and oxidizing agents This makes PTFE bar stock an ideal material for applications that involve exposure to harsh chemicals, such as chemical processing equipment, laboratory instruments, and chemical storage containers.
Another important property of PTFE bar stock is its low friction coefficient PTFE is one of the most slippery substances known to man, which means that it offers a high level of lubricity This low friction coefficient makes PTFE bar stock an excellent choice for manufacturing components that require smooth and precise movement, such as bearings, seals, and bushings.
In addition to its chemical resistance and low friction coefficient, PTFE bar stock also has a high temperature resistance ptfe bar stock. PTFE can withstand temperatures ranging from -328°F to 500°F (-200°C to 260°C) without losing its mechanical properties This makes PTFE bar stock suitable for applications that involve high temperature environments, such as aerospace components, industrial machinery, and semiconductor manufacturing.
Moreover, PTFE bar stock is non-reactive with most substances, which means that it does not contaminate the products it comes into contact with This makes PTFE an excellent choice for industries that require strict cleanliness standards, such as food and pharmaceutical manufacturing.
Furthermore, PTFE bar stock is easy to machine and fabricate, which allows manufacturers to create custom components with intricate designs and tight tolerances PTFE can be easily turned, milled, drilled, and tapped using standard machining tools, which makes it a versatile material for a wide range of applications.
